Attendees reviewed the proposed repricing of the Cendric tool line. Sales reported that mid-tier units are underpriced relative to perceived value, while the entry tier faces pressure from imports handled through Varnmouth distributors. The group agreed to raise mid-tier list prices by 7%, hold entry pricing, and introduce volume rebates for trade accounts. Finance will model margin impact by segment and present at the next session. The confidential business rationale for the timing appears below.

board note of tagug-hahag: Praionax Logistics is in early talks to buy Julaxek Group for about $36.3 million. The Julmir launch date is March 1, and nothing goes to the press before then.

## Changelog — TelemPack 2.9.1

Rotated the signing key used for compressed telemetry payloads after the Quillhaven audit flagged the old one as past its lifetime. Compression itself is unchanged (still zig-frame encoding); only the signature on each payload batch differs. Agents older than 2.7 will reject new batches until upgraded — expect a brief spike in verification alerts. On-call: if an agent is stuck, restart it with the refreshed trust bundle. For manual re-signing of stalled batches, use the new key below.

rollout seal: bky19_eMLCfa2rZ3EgiNqssvu

Reception note: Hartlebury Estates, the landlord for Wrenfold Court, will conduct a site audit next Wednesday between 09:00 and 13:00. Two assessors will check fire exits, riser cupboards, and the roof plant area. Sign them in as contractors, issue escorted-visitor stickers, and page Facilities before they leave the lobby. Do not give them independent access to any floor. For the riser cupboard inspections, Facilities will use the following pass code.

door code, hahag-tagef: bdg-OAWSKZ-89993088

While the Fenwick Street building gets its long-overdue facelift, reception operates out of the temporary site at Dunmore Yard — the low brick annexe behind the car park. It's cosy, so keep deliveries stacked in the back corridor, not the lobby. Post gets collected twice daily instead of three times, and the kettle situation is, frankly, grim. The side entrance you'll use each morning is keypad-controlled, and it accepts the code below.

badge for kahif-kahog: bdg-QW-0